Taking to Twitter, Sky Sports reporter Florian Plettenberg has shared the latest transfer news out of Bayern Munich involving their forward Serge Gnabry and Liverpool.

The Lowdown: Gnabry deal winding down...

The former West Bromwich Albion ace's current contract at Bayern is set to expire in 2023 as things stand, giving the Bundesliga giants just 18 months and two transfer windows to make a profit off his sale or tie him down to an extension.

Gnabry, who has shone since leaving British shores, has also amassed 20 goals in just 31 caps for the German national team - impressive numbers for a player still only 26-years-old.

The winger, it is believed, could be close to signing a new deal with his current club but that hasn't stopped major interest from both Europe and the Premier League.

The Latest: Plettenberg makes Gnabry claim...

According to Sky journalist Plettenberg, Liverpool are one of a number of clubs ready to pounce if Gnabry doesn't put pen to paper on fresh terms.

They are joined by fellow European heavyweights Man United, Barcelona and Real Madrid, who have all 'deposited their interest', even though they expect Gnabry to ultimately extend.

However, if not, Liverpool and other sides will be lurking in the background.
